WebOmeprazole is metabolized in the liver 1. The liver breaks down omeprazole into products that can easily be removed from the body by the kidneys 1. Web27. okt 2024. · The autoimmune pattern of liver injury is infrequent with PPI and has not been reported before with omeprazole. We describe a case of omeprazole induced liver injury in a 72-year-old female with no known previous hepatic disease.
